As a deer runs through thick cover, the arrow hits a tree and breaks. It spins off at tremendous velocity and can go quite some distance. In addition, unless you are looking closely, a section of arrow is quite easy to miss.

It doesn't happen asmuch as it use to because today's bows propel the arrows so much faster, most shots are pass throughs.
